Question: Joe’s present age is $ \frac{2}{7},th $ of his father’s present age. Joe’s brother is 3 yr older to Joe. The respective ratio between present ages of Joe’s father and Joe’s brother is 14: 5. What is Joe’s present age? [SBI (PO) Pre 2015]
Options:
A) 6 yr
B) 15 yr
C) 12 yr
D) 18 yr
E) 20 yr

Answer:
Correct Answer: C
Solution:
- Let the Joe’s father present age = x yr
Joe’s present age $ =\frac{2}{7}x $
Joe’s elder brother present age $ =\frac{2}{7}x+3,yr $
According to the question,
$ \frac{x}{3+\frac{2}{7}x}=\frac{14}{5} $
$ \Rightarrow $ $ 5x=14,( 3+\frac{2}{7}x ) $
$ \Rightarrow $ $ 5x=42+4x $
$ \Rightarrow $ $ 5x-4x=42 $
$ \Rightarrow $ $ x=42yr $
Joe’s present age $ =\frac{2}{7}x=\frac{2}{7}\times 42=2\times 6=12yr $
